Breaking Down the Solar Battery Charger Price in Sweden

First, let's clarify terminology. When people search for "solar battery charger price," they're often referring to the cost of a complete solar-plus-storage system. This includes the solar panels, the inverter, and the battery storage unit itself (the "charger" being the system's intelligence that manages energy flow). In the Swedish market, you're rarely buying just a box to plug in; you're investing in an integrated energy solution.

A typical residential system price in Sweden can range from 80,000 SEK to 250,000 SEK or more before any subsidies. This wide range isn't arbitrary—it's built on several core components:

  • Battery Capacity & Power (kWh & kW): This is the heart of the matter. Capacity (kWh) is your energy "bank account"—how much sunshine you can save. A 10 kWh battery can power a typical Swedish home's essential loads (refrigeration, lighting, some appliances) through an evening. Power (kW) is how much energy you can withdraw at once—critical for running multiple appliances simultaneously.
  • Battery Chemistry: Most modern home systems, including those offered by Highjoule, utilize Lithium Iron Phosphate (LFP) chemistry. LFP batteries are a premium choice for homes due to their exceptional safety profile, long cycle life (often over 6,000 cycles), and stability, perfectly suited for Sweden's varied climate.
  • System Integration & Intelligence: The "brain" of the system. A basic inverter-charger has a different price point than a fully integrated, AI-optimized energy management system that can learn your consumption patterns, predict weather, and automatically decide when to store, use, or sell energy back to the grid for maximum profit.
  • Installation & Grid Compliance: Professional installation by certified technicians ensures safety, performance, and compliance with Swedish grid codes (like Energimyndigheten's regulations). This is a significant and necessary part of the total cost.

Key Factors Influencing Your System's Cost

Why does your neighbor's quote differ from yours? Several localized factors directly impact the final solar battery charger price in Sweden.

Factor Impact on Price Consideration for Swedish Homeowners
Energy Needs & Home Size High Impact A large villa in Stockholm with electric heating will need a much larger system than a energy-efficient apartment building unit in Malmö. An accurate audit of your annual kWh consumption is step one.
Existing Solar Panels Medium to High Impact Retrofitting a battery to an existing solar array is common. Compatibility is key. Highjoule's systems are designed for seamless integration with both new and existing solar installations, avoiding costly workarounds.
Swedish Subsidies & Tax Breaks Reduces Net Cost The Swedish government supports renewable investments. While the direct solar subsidy ended, you can still apply for "gröna lån" (green loans) with favorable terms, and importantly, the cost of installation can qualify for ROT-avdrag (renovation tax deductions), significantly lowering the net price.
Electricity Price Volatility Defines Payback Period Regions like SE3 (Stockholm) and SE4 (Malmö) have experienced high and variable electricity prices. A battery lets you avoid buying power at peak rates, making your investment pay for itself faster. The higher the grid price, the greater the daily savings.

A Real-World Case: The Västerås Family Home

Let's make this concrete. The Andersson family in Västerås (in electricity area SE3) had a 8 kWp solar panel system installed in 2020. In 2023, frustrated by selling excess summer power at low prices only to buy expensive power in dark winter evenings, they decided to add storage.

  • Their Goal: Maximize self-consumption, provide backup during short grid outages, and reduce reliance on the volatile spot price.
  • Solution Installed: A Highjoule ResiPro 12 system with 13.5 kWh of usable LFP storage and an integrated hybrid inverter.
  • Price Point (before ROT): Approximately 115,000 SEK for the fully integrated battery system and professional installation.
  • Data-Driven Result: Within the first year, their self-consumption rate jumped from 35% to over 85%. By strategically using stored energy during peak price hours (17:00-20:00), they calculated an average daily saving of 45-60 SEK on their electricity bill. This translates to an annual saving of roughly 16,000-22,000 SEK, dramatically shortening the system's payback period. "The system pays for its own monthly cost, and then some," Mr. Andersson noted. Looking Beyond the Price Tag: Total Value of Ownership

When evaluating quotes, consider these value metrics alongside the solar battery charger price in Sweden:

  • Warranty Length & Terms: A 10-year warranty on both performance and capacity retention is industry-leading.
  • Round-Trip Efficiency: Highjoule systems achieve over 94%. For every 10 kWh you put in, you get 9.4 kWh out. Lower efficiency means hidden energy losses that add up over 20 years.
